The Orchid Man is named for Georges Carpentier, an early 20th century French boxer whose elegant style and myriad accomplishments in and out of the ring made him a Parisian icon. Built around the intriguing duality of boxing, a sport with both intensely cerebral and shockingly violent demands, The Orchid Man opens with action, a rough-and-tumble black pepper stinging like a well-placed jab, while airy bergamot lends a zesty, fruit-like feel. The heart is a jasmine and leather accord both unapologetically masculine and also proudly floral, like the orchid boutonniere that Carpentier was famed for wearing about town. A mossy, delicately earthy base wears casual but dignified, lending The Orchid Man the type of adaptable versatility that boxers train their entire lives for. Sophisticated yet instantly likable, stout yet proudly delicate, The Orchid Man is a fragrance for the renaissance man in us all.

The family-run House of Frapin, the epitome of French art de vivre, has been producing elegant fragrances since 2004. The perfumes draw their inspiration from the French lifestyle and terroir; timeless raw materials, age-old expertise and refined emotions are the hallmarks of Frapin’s spirit and its sophisticated scents.
